Understanding Windows in Doors
Windows in doors, often described as "door lights" or "glazed doors," are glass panes incorporated into a door's structure. These windows can differ in size and design, varying from little panels to big, full-length areas. The glass can be clear, frosted, or tinted, enabling homeowners to personalize their doors according to their preferences.
Benefits of Windows in Doors
Integrating windows into doors offers several benefits:
Natural Light: Windows in doors enable natural light to enter homes or interiors, reducing the need for artificial lighting during the day.
Boosted Aesthetics: They add to the general appeal and style of a home, supplying a more inviting and open appearance.
Increased Visibility: Transparent or frosted glass enables residents to see who is at the door without opening it, enhancing security and convenience.
Ventilation: Some styles permit ventilation, helping to refresh indoor air quality.
Energy Efficiency: Modern glass innovation provides energy-efficient choices, therefore minimizing heating & cooling expenses.
Range of Designs: Homeowners can choose from various styles, consisting of contemporary, standard, and rustic, making sure that the door complements the home's general aesthetic.
Types of Windows in Doors
Windows in doors can be found in various styles and performances. The following table sums up the different types of windows frequently found in doors.
Type of window in door | Description | Best Suited For |
---|---|---|
Clear Glass | Provides optimum exposure and light | Entry doors, outdoor patio doors |
Frosted Glass | Uses personal privacy while still enabling light | Bathroom doors, bed rooms |
Tinted Glass | Reduces glare and heat while keeping some exposure | Sunrooms, exterior doors |
Leaded Glass | Ornamental glass with soldered metal or colored glass | Traditional homes |
Triple-Glazed | Improves energy efficiency with three panes | Energy-efficient styles |
Stained Glass | Creative panels that add character and design | Entry doors, ornamental entranceways |
Common Uses of Windows in Doors
The integration of windows in doors finds application in different areas. Here are some common usages:
- Entry Doors: Many homeowners choose doors with glass panels for a welcoming entranceway.
- Patio area Doors: Sliding or French doors with big glass panes connect indoor and outside areas perfectly.
- Interior Doors: Frosted glass doors are popular for bathrooms and conference spaces, providing privacy without sacrificing light.
- Garage Doors: Windows in garage doors can boost curb appeal while permitting natural light into the garage.
- French Doors: Often set up in sets, French doors with glass light permit smooth shifts in between living spaces.
Factors To Consider for Installing Windows in Doors
While including windows to doors offers distinct benefits, homeowners must think about a number of elements before deciding:
Security: Choose tempered or laminated glass to enhance security and durability.
Energy Efficiency: Look for doors with insulated windows to reduce energy loss.
Maintenance: Assess the ease of cleansing and upkeep, particularly if selecting decorative or complex designs.
Building regulations: Always examine regional building regulations to make sure compliance when installing new doors.
Design Compatibility: Select a design that lines up with the home's overall architectural style.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. Are windows in doors energy-efficient?
Yes, lots of modern doors with windows are produced with energy-efficient products. Double or triple glazing can significantly decrease heat transfer, making them ideal for various environments.
2. What products are typically used for doors with windows?Common products include wood, fiberglass, and steel. Each offers various levels of toughness, upkeep, and insulation.

3. Can I tailor the size of the windows in my door?Yes, many
producers use adjustable choices for window sizes and shapes, allowing property owners to achieve their preferred appearance.
4. Exist security issues with windows in doors?While windows can posture security dangers, premium tempered glass and door styles that prioritize security functions can mitigate vulnerabilities. 5. How do I preserve doors with glass panels?Regular cleaning with suitable glass cleaner and periodic checks for fractures or chips can assist maintain both the visual appeals and performance of doors with windows.
